Rip City Remix Swept in Sioux Falls

The Rip City Remix went down 0-2 in a back-to-back series this weekend in Sioux Falls against the Skyforce

By Rip City Remix Staff /February 13, 2024

In the first game of the series, the Remix lost by one point against the Skyforce, ending with a final score of 109-108 on Friday. Antoine Davis led the Remix with 18 points, three rebounds and three steals in the loss to Sioux Falls. Jazian Gortman provided a spark off the bench with 17 points, four rebounds and three assists. Five other Remix players were in double figures, including George Conditt (16 points), D’moi Hodge (13 points), Taze Moore (13 points), Alex Reese (12 points) and Anthony Duruji (10 points).

For Sioux Falls, the NBA Affiliate of the Miami Heat, Justin Champagnie scored 29 points, five rebounds and three blocked shots. Three Skyforce players earned double-doubled in the win: Cole Swider (25 points, 10 rebounds), Alondes Williams (19 points, 10 rebounds) and Malik Williams (13 points, 17 rebounds).

On Saturday night’s match-up, the Remix were defeated 103-86, in the lowest offensive-scoring performance of the regular-season. After beginning the game on a 10-0 run, the Remix were held to only 30 field goals, and 34.5 percent from the field. Antoine Davis led the team with 24 points, four rebounds and two assists in the loss. George Conditt earned his 10th double-double performance of the regular season with 10 points and 12 rebounds. Anthony Duruji got his first G League career start and contributed 10 boards for the team.

The Skyforce were led by Jamaree Bouyea, who had previously been on the Remix roster this season, scoring 22 points and eight assists. Cole Swider followed with 20 points, 13 rebounds and one blocked shot.
